Overview of Dr. Herman Motz, MD

Dr. Herman Motz, MD is a Sports Medicine Orthopedic Surgeon in Denver, CO. Dr. Motz, completed a fellowship at University of Wisconsin / Madison. Dr. Motz, completed a residency at University of Colorado. Patients rated Dr. Motz an average 4.5 star rating.

Dr. Motz works at Practice in Denver, CO with other offices in Englewood, CO, Aurora, CO and Parker, CO. They frequently treat conditions like Joint Pain and Osteoarthritis of Shoulder along with other conditions at varying frequencies. They are accepting new patients and accept Aetna, Anthem and Anthem Blue Cross Blue Shield as well as other major insurance plans.     What’s a board certification and why is it important that my provider has one?

    A board certification represents a provider’s dedication to ongoing training in one or more specialties, including the completion of intensive exams. While not all specialties have board certifications, if your provider does have one they’ve taken the extra step to master their specialty and to keep up with the latest advancements in their field.
